The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ller. He uses E10 for his Shiller PE Ratio calculation. E10 is the average of the inflation adjusted earnings per share of a company over the past 10 years.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io. The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share is the average of the inflation adjusted book value per share of a company over the past 10 years.

Juniata Valley Financial's adjusted book value per share data for the three months ended in Jun. 2026 was $12.450. Add all the adjusted book value per share for the past 10 years together and divide the count will get our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share, which is $14.36 for the trailing ten years ended in Jun. 2026.

Juniata Valley Financial  (OTCPK:JUVF)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io Explanation

Compared with the regular PB Ratio, which works poorly for cyclical businesses,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io smoothed out the fluctuations of book value during business cycles. Therefore it is more accurate in reflecting the valuation of the company.

If a company has consistent business performance,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io should give similar results to regular PB Ratio.

Juniata Valley Financial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io Calculation

Like the Shiller PE Ratio,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io takes the Book Value per Share from the past 10 years, adjusts it for inflation, and then calculates the average. This average is then used for the P/B calculation. Because it considers this 10-year average, it's often referred to as the CAPB Ratio.

The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ller to measure the valuation of the overall market.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io.

Juniata Valley Financial's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io for today is calculated as

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io=Share Price/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share
=16.50/14.36
=1.15

Juniata Valley Financial Corp is a bank holding company providing retail and commercial banking and other financial services. It offers a full range of consumer banking services, including deposit accounts, online and mobile banking, debit cards, and consumer lending products such as mortgages, construction, and secured loans. Its commercial banking services include business checking accounts, online account management, remote deposit, ACH origination, payroll services, and commercial lending products such as lines of credit and letters of credit. The Bank also provides trust, asset management, and estate services, and, through a contractual arrangement with a broker-dealer, offers financial services including annuities, mutual funds, brokerage services, and long-term care insurance.
